Description

5th Street Bridge Replacement. This project involves replacement of the existing bridge, Bridge No. 795701, which is the only access to a residential area over the Yacht Club Cut in New Smyrna Beach, Volusia County. The bridge will be replaced with a new three span concrete structure consisting of 2.5-ft shoulders, two 9-ft travel lanes, 5-ft pedestrian sidewalk, spanning approximately 160-ft in length. During the construction phase, a two lane vehicular Acrow bridge shall be installed on the south side of the existing bridge structure. Demolition entails complete removal and proper disposal of the existing bridge deck, superstructure and substructure, end bents, pilings, abutments, revetment, rip rap embankments, guardrail system, roadway approaches and in-situ soils to extend the waterway opening as shown on the plans. Providing all labor, materials, storage facilities, equipment and incidentals necessary for roadway reconstruction, bridge replacement, milling and resurfacing, maintenance of traffic, and signing and pavement markings for the 5th Street Bridge in Volusia County. The work entails full replacement of the 5th Street Bridge including demolition of the existing bridge structure, constructing a temporary bridge prior to the demolition process as there is only one access to Commodore Island, and constructing a new longer multi-span bridge within the same footprint as the existing bridge. Demolition entails complete removal and proper disposal of the existing bridge deck, superstructure and substructure, end bents, pilings, abutments, revetment, rip rap embankments, guardrail system, roadway approaches and in-situ soils to extend the waterway opening as shown on the plans. The temporary bridge in form of a two lane Acrow type structure can be provided by the Contractor or leased from the State via agreement through the City, whichever option is determined to benefit the City. Reference the alternate for the lease option from the State Aluminum Structures Shop. The existing single span +-35' bridge will be replaced with a three (3) span structure totaling 160' including a 5' pedestrian walkway along the north side of the proposed bridge. The existing structure has no sidewalk. The Contractor will be responsible for replacement of the roadway approaches, ongoing maintenance of traffic in accordance with MUTCD & ATSSA guidelines, material testing, drainage improvements, maintaining stormwater pollution prevention devices, pavement markings & signage and site restoration. The Contractor will also be required to provide administrative services including reports with ongoing project schedule updates, adherence to all agency permit conditions included within the bid documents, secure and coordinate all laydown/storage areas needed to facilitate deliveries and extended storage of materials, setup utility accounts and pay for temporary water/electric services, obtain and pay for City permits, either perform or retain a Geotechnical Engineer for vibration monitoring, submit all required FDOT documents within the specifications, submit and attain shop drawing approval for all bridge components, abide by OSHA requirements for bridge workers, and provide close out documentation such as pile driving logs, record drawings and certification of completion
